This is a pair of windows I made for a professor of oceanography. We found lots of cool images of under- water critters, and I translated the images, some realistically and some less so, onto the glass using the techniques of sandblasting and high-fire glass painting. The panels were constructed using lead came and were mounted in black painted poplar frames. They are hanging in front of kitchen windows which are still functional. These panels are one of a kind and were made by hand by me.
